  • This is bad-assed, Any way to get a left handed version of this tremolo? how about installing it on a fixed bridge bass?

  • @smallgiant9  the tremelo works both left and right-handed . the only thing that might be weird is the bar is really meant for right-hand .. so im not sure how that would feel !

    They are great tho !

  • @smallgiant9 Great question! All Kahler professional series bridge are designed to be both left or right handed. All you need to do is let us know you need a left handed arm and your good to go.

  • I have an old "japanese steel reinforced neck" 4 string bass with somewhat of a bo diddley shaped body. Some kind of old teisco type thing. I would be interested in something like this. Is this a "top load" tremolo or is it floating with springs?

  • @nickpelkey Good question. Yes this is a top loading bridge… and yes the bridge does float
